Background
The threshing device of the harvester is a core component on the harvester, and the quality of the threshing device directly influences the working quality and the production efficiency. The threshing device mainly comprises a threshing cylinder and a screen. The screen is arranged on the outer side of the threshing cylinder and is matched with the threshing cylinder for use. If the quality of the screen is not well controlled, the net removal rate is reduced, the yield is reduced, and even the equipment is damaged by collision with an internal roller.
In the past, the screen is mainly inspected by three coordinates, and the caliper and the height gauge are used as auxiliary devices for detection, so that the inspection efficiency is very low, and some sizes are difficult to detect, the labor and the time are wasted, and the delivery rate is seriously influenced.

Detailed Description

As shown in fig. 1-2, the utility model provides a technical solution: an inspection tool suitable for a threshing screen of a harvester comprises a base 2, vertical plates 7 are symmetrically fixed on the upper surface of the base 2, a screen 1 is arranged between the two vertical plates 7, limiting plates 6 are welded and fixed on the outer sides of the two vertical plates 7, the inner sides of the two limiting plates 6 are respectively attached to two sides of the screen 1, the tops of the inner sides of the two vertical plates 7 are rotatably connected with L-shaped plates 5, the lower surfaces of the two L-shaped plates 5 are respectively attached to the top of the screen 1, a plurality of stand columns 8 are fixed on the upper surface of the base 2 from left to right, sliding plates 4 are rotatably connected between every two stand columns 8, a plurality of fixing blocks 3 are fixed on the upper surface of the base 2 between the vertical plates 7 and the stand columns 8 from left to right, the inner sides of the fixing blocks 3 are respectively attached to the bottom of the screen 1, when the inspection tool is used, the screen, avoid the condition that screen cloth 1 gliding to appear through a plurality of fixed blocks 3 simultaneously, then rotate two L shaped plates 5, make the bottom of two L shaped plates 5 contact with screen cloth 1's top to can fix screen cloth 1 between two risers 7, then through artifical swing slide 4, make the groove of slide 4 bottom can make a round trip to swing between screen cloth 1 circular arc direction net, detect product circular arc orbit and welding deformation and crater size.
Further, the front surface of the vertical plate 7 is of a circular arc-shaped structure, and the front surface of the vertical plate 7 is matched with the circular arc surface of the screen mesh 1, so that the screen mesh 1 can be well fixed between the two vertical plates 7, and the screen mesh 1 can be conveniently detected.
Further, riser 7, fixed block 3 and stand 8 all through bolt and base 2 fixed connection, and after riser 7, fixed block 3 and stand 8 wherein cause the damage because of the misuse, the person of facilitating the use changes.
Furthermore, the L-shaped plate 5 is rotatably connected with the vertical plate 7 through the plug bolt, so that the L-shaped plate 5 can rotate on the plug bolt conveniently.
Furthermore, the sliding plate 4 is rotatably connected with the upright post 8 through the matching of the long shaft and the bearing, so that the sliding plate 4 can be conveniently swung manually, and the arc track, the welding deformation and the size of a crater of a product can be detected.
Furthermore, the bottom of the sliding plate 4 is a saw-toothed structure, which can be matched with the interval on the screen mesh 1.
